Transaction eb31786f0202465769e74dbe1914075e187256d4d600ae67b33bdd7fcf16d31b
1 Input
1 Output
-
eb31786f0202465769e74dbe1914075e187256d4d600ae67b33bdd7fcf16d31b:0
- value
- 12771442
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 18851ea96e6a29872726f459c0cef8c208fa95eb OP_EQUAL
- address
- 33vfcUJtNZNfSYw4nZQa9yag8dDj9fC8Yt